Output 36e1fe6b917f3d0458d38addd0a0f82be26a331f841282a275feb19269e91964:12

value
20900000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d5e1c9344172631eb91419d008bdd8976ec0da52 OP_EQUAL
address
MTQ4eAzjXJF6WJKNqS2CuZcN3tZ8SyBPpd
transaction
36e1fe6b917f3d0458d38addd0a0f82be26a331f841282a275feb19269e91964
spent
true